Subject: Handover — cold storage archival

Handing off the Glacierbin archival run. All buckets older than 18 months move to cold tier Friday. Manifests are generated, retention policies verified, audit log enabled. Security review needed on the signed manifest before the job runs — archival refuses unsigned input by design. The manifest signing key in use is this.

rollout seal: bky13_vnS9fU3GeR31d

Quick context for review: this script crawls the Fennick web repos nightly, pulls out new translatable strings, and pushes them to our internal Lexicrate service for the translators in the Orvale office. It runs as a scheduled job, read-only against the repos, write-only against Lexicrate's intake endpoint. Nothing here touches user data — worst case is garbled translations. Scope on the credential is intake-only, rotated monthly. If you're re-running it by hand, the Lexicrate key it expects is just below.

service key, fahaf-fahif: zpat4_c7SL

Quarterly Planning Note — Brindlemere Stores
To: Branch Managers

The GoldLeaf loyalty programme will be overhauled next quarter. Points expiry shortens to twelve months, redemption moves in-app only, and the double-points weekends are discontinued. Branches should retrain counter staff during the first two weeks and clear legacy voucher stock. Budget for signage changes is already allocated. The commercial thinking behind these changes is summarised in the confidential note below.

confidential, kahog-bawif: The northern region missed its Pramir quota by 20.0 percent last quarter. Casaxek Freight plans to lower the Fraion list price by 41.5 percent in December. The finance team signed off on a budget of $236.4 million for Project Druius. The renewal with Fenysix Partners closes at $91.3 million a year, 2.1 percent below the last contract.